Water colors and acrylics are both paints that are harder to mix.The consistency is alot alike.If you notice,oils really mix well because it is thicker. water color and acrylics also dry more quickly rather than oils.In reality oils takes up to one year to really be considered dry!Water colors dry within minutes and acrylics make take up to an hour depending how thick your paint layers is.Water color and acrylics are also cheaper than oils.

Acrylic can be used thick without mixing with water at all, like oil, or it can be thinned with water a great deal, like watercolor. It's very versatile and dries quickly.

What is the similarity between cactus and water lily?

Both cacti and water lilies have adaptations to survive in their respective environments. Cacti have thick, fleshy stems to store water and spines to reduce water loss, while water lilies have broad leaves to float on water and absorb sunlight. Both plants have evolved specialized features to thrive in their unique habitats, showcasing the diversity of plant adaptations in response to environmental challenges.

What is the difference between acrylic water base and acrylic polymer paint?

Acrylic water-based paint is a type of acrylic paint that uses water as a carrier instead of solvents, making it easier to clean up and more environmentally friendly. Acrylic polymer paint refers to any paint that contains acrylic polymers as a binder, providing durability and adhesion. So, acrylic water-based paint is a specific type of acrylic polymer paint that uses water as a solvent.
